No Image

CYANURIC ACID -SUNSCREEN TEST TABS

$168.18

Frequently bought together

Related products

$30.28

In Stock

Poppits | Part No. 891004

CYANURIC ACID

$0.00
$22.69
Product
20%promotion on Aquapure